We are in biggest private debt bubble in history

Private debt bubbles historically have always resulted in financial crises and major asset price crashes. That is why this issue is very important. In this Youtube clip "Can Australia avoid a financial crisis?" 24/July/2017, Professor Steve Keen explains the relationship between private debt bubbles and crisis.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=vCFubyGd_R0&t=516s

Steve's line of argument is very much along the same line of thinking of the Austrian School of Economics as it relates to debt.
